How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hutchinson Mills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hutchinson Mills Studio Apartments | $1,458 | $1,400 | $1,551 |
| Hutchinson Mills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,893 | $790 | $2,900 |
| Hutchinson Mills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,686 | $945 | $3,800 |
| Hutchinson Mills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,473 | $1,659 | $4,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Hutchinson Mills
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hutchinson Mills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hutchinson Mills ranges from $790 to $2,900 with an average monthly rent of $1,893.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hutchinson Mills c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hutchinson Mills range from $945 to $3,800.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,686.
How expensive are Hutchinson Mills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 7 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hutchinson Mills on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,659 to $4,300 - averaging $3,473 for the location.
